Abstract

The utility model provides a novel multi-station end face milling machine, which comprises a main shaft box, a left working table and a right working table, wherein guide rails are fixedly arranged on the ground on the outer sides of both the left working table and the right working table; each guide rail is parallel to the movement direction of each working table; a secondary working table is arranged between each guide rail and each working table and comprises a secondary working table top, a supporting rod, a stand rod and a roller; the secondary working table top is a metal plane; the stand rod is positioned below the secondary working table top; the roller is fixedly connected to the lower end of the stand rod; one end of the supporting rod is fixedly connected with the stand rod, and the other end of the supporting rod is fixedly connected with the secondary working table top; lateral planing mechanisms are arranged on both sides of the main shaft box and comprise knife rests and planing knives; and the planing knives are fixedly arranged on the knife rests. According to the novel multi-station end face milling machine, two workpieces can be simultaneously machined; the novel multi-station end face milling machine is suitable for producing parts on a large scale; the secondary working tables which can be assembled and disassembled are also arranged on the outer sides of the working tables, so that the widths of the working tables are increased, the efficiency for machining large-sized workpieces is increased and the machining cost is reduced.

Technical field
The utility model relates to a kind of face miller, relates in particular to a kind of novel multi-station face miller.
Background technology
Face miller is applicable to the milling of the vertical plane of various medium and small workpiece, straight hook groove and arc groove; Milling head also can carry out bore hole or boring except milling.In machining production reality, usually need to cut workpiece in enormous quantities, and present most of face miller only is provided with one group of milling cutter, the only production of suitable single-piece or small lot, production efficiency is low, labour intensity is big; Simultaneously, be subjected to the restriction of workbench width for some large-scale workpieces, can't be fixed on the workbench, processing is inconvenient, and difficulty of processing is big, the processing cost height.
The utility model content
The utility model provides a kind of novel multi-station face miller, and this face miller is simple in structure, production efficiency is high, be fit to part production in enormous quantities, the large-scale workpiece processing cost is low.
The technical solution of the utility model is: a kind of novel multi-station face miller, comprise main spindle box, left side workbench and right side workbench, described left side workbench is positioned at the left side of main spindle box, the right side workbench is positioned at the right side of main spindle box, it is characterized in that: on the ground, left side of described left side workbench left rail is arranged fixedly, described left rail is parallel with left side movable workbench direction, on the ground, right side of described right side workbench right guide rail is arranged fixedly, described right guide rail is parallel with right side movable workbench direction, between described left rail and the left side workbench, be respectively equipped with the subtask platform between right guide rail and the right side workbench, described subtask platform comprises subtask platform table top, support bar, vertical rod and roller, described subtask platform table top is metal flat, described vertical rod is positioned at subtask platform table top below near a side of guide rail, described roller is fixedly connected on the lower end of vertical rod, described support bar one end is fixedlyed connected with the vertical rod lower end, and the other end is fixedlyed connected with subtask platform table top; The both sides of described main spindle box are equipped with side planing mechanism, and described side planing mechanism comprises knife rest and planing tool, and described planing tool is fixedly mounted on the knife rest.
Further, described any subtask platform table top is provided with longeron near an end of workbench, and described longeron is provided with the bolt hole at a plurality of intervals.
Further, described subtask platform comprises three vertical rods, each fixedly connected roller of described vertical rod lower end.
The beneficial effects of the utility model are: the utility model was changed into two groups of milling cutters by only being provided with one group of milling cutter originally, can process two workpiece simultaneously like this, had improved the working (machining) efficiency of workpiece greatly, was fit to the production of part in enormous quantities; In addition, but the utility model is provided with the subtask platform of installing/dismounting again in the outside of workbench, like this when the machining large workpiece, the subtask platform is connected on the workbench, increase the width of workbench, improved the efficient of machining large workpiece, reduced processing cost.

As shown in the figure: a kind of novel multi-station face miller, comprise main spindle box 1, left side workbench 2 and right side workbench 3, described left side workbench 2 is positioned at the left side of main spindle box 1, right side workbench 3 is positioned at the right side of main spindle box 1, it is characterized in that: on the ground, left side of described left side workbench 2 left rail 4 is arranged fixedly, described left rail 4 is parallel with left side workbench 2 moving directions, right guide rail 5 is fixedly arranged on the ground, right side of described right side workbench 3, described right guide rail 5 is parallel with right side workbench 3 moving directions, between described left rail 4 and the left side workbench 2, be respectively equipped with subtask platform 6 between right guide rail 5 and the right side workbench 3, described subtask platform 6 comprises subtask platform table top 7, support bar 8, vertical rod 9 and roller 10, described subtask platform 6 table tops are metal flat, described vertical rod 9 is positioned at subtask platform table top 7 belows near a side of guide rail, described roller 10 is fixedly connected on the lower end of vertical rod 9, described support bar 8 one ends are fixedlyed connected with vertical rod 9 lower ends, and the other end is fixedlyed connected with subtask platform table top 7; The both sides of described main spindle box 1 are equipped with side planing mechanism, and described side planing mechanism comprises knife rest 11 and planing tool 12, and described planing tool 12 is fixedly mounted on the knife rest 11.Described any subtask platform 6 table tops are provided with longeron 13 near an end of workbench, and described longeron 13 is provided with the bolt hole at a plurality of intervals.Described subtask platform 6 comprises three vertical rods 9, each fixedly connected roller 10 of described vertical rod 9 lower ends.
Working method: during use, earlier left rail 4, right guide rail 5 levels are laid on the ground, guarantee parallelly with right side workbench 3 directions of motion with left side workbench 2 respectively, left rail 4 is equal to roller 10 center lines of subtask platform 6 to the distance of longeron 13 to distance, the right guide rail 5 of left side workbench 2 lateral surfaces to the distance of right side workbench 3 lateral surfaces.During the machining large workpiece, the longeron 13 that makes both sides subtask platform 6 is close together with the lateral surface of left side workbench 2, right side workbench 3 respectively, and with bolt both sides subtask platform 6 is connected as one with left side workbench 2, right side workbench 3 respectively, when left side workbench 2,3 motions of right side workbench, roller 10 rolls at left rail 4 and right guide rail 5, subtask platform 6 also along with motion together, is processed when workpiece is moved to planing tool 12 positions.
